What does BULLFROG mean?

Definitions for BULLFROG
ˈbʊlˌfrɒg, -ˌfrɔgbull·frog

This dictionary definitions page includes all the possible meanings, example usage and translations of the word BULLFROG.

Princeton's WordNet

  1. bullfrog, Rana catesbeiananoun

    largest North American frog; highly aquatic with a deep-pitched voice

Wiktionary

  1. bullfrognoun

    Any of various large frogs of genus Rana, that have a deep croak and are native to North America.

ChatGPT

  1. bullfrog

    A bullfrog is a large, aquatic amphibian species that belongs to the family Ranidae, found in North America. They are known for their distinctive, low-pitched call that resembles the sound of a bull, hence their name. Bullfrogs have a robust body, long hind legs adapted for swimming and jumping, smooth skin, and are typically green or brownish. Besides, they are carnivores, feeding on a variety of smaller creatures.

Webster Dictionary

  1. Bullfrognoun

    a very large species of frog (Rana Catesbiana), found in North America; -- so named from its loud bellowing in spring
